Most people know about the Nazis, WWII, and the Jews. What many don’t realize however is that the Nazis didn’t start out as the merchants of death they became. They started out as anti-middle class, anti-capitalist, and anti-communist, with a relatively tangential focus on anti-Semitism. Their roots, though, fertilized their monomaniacal future.

For all its efforts in the 1920s, the Nazi party attracted few adherents. It was only in the early 1930s that it began to gain traction, using the economic ruin from the Treaty of Versailles and the Great Depression to gain power.

While nationalism and anti-Semitism were always part of Naziism’s agenda, it was the post-war economic disaster that was the golden ticket for a party arguing the Germans were suffering under the boot of oppression. The Nazis promised to remove the shackles and reenergize the German economy. As a result, in 1932 they won the largest share of seats in parliament (36%), and Hitler was appointed chancellor in 1933.

Once in power, the gloves came off. The Reichstag fire in February 1933 was used as a premise to target political opponents and curtail civil liberties. A month later, Parliament passed the Enabling Act, allowing Hitler’s cabinet to make laws without legislative participation.
